Someone should do a test next time they're at a rolling road.. one run with a NEW OEM unit.. one with a NEW ITG filter and see if the rollers can see any difference.

The school-boy mistake is to replace a manky old OEM filter with a spanking new aftermarket one.. surprise: the car runs better with a clean filter!
